Modine targets 30% emissions cut by 2030 in 2025 sustainability report

Modine has released its 2025 Sustainability Report, outlining updated environmental goals and progress toward its long-term climate commitments. The U.S.-based thermal management company aims to reduce absolute Scope 1 and 2 greenhouse gas emissions by 30% by 2030 compared to fiscal year 2018 levels.

The report highlights a 23% reduction in absolute Scope 1 and 2 emissions from 2018 to 2025, alongside a 46% drop in emissions intensity. Modine has also reduced its energy intensity by 30% since 2018 and achieved its 2030 water intensity reduction goal ahead of schedule.

New in this year’s report is the disclosure of select Scope 3 emissions categories, including purchased goods and services, transportation, and product use. Modine is also advancing product-level carbon footprint reporting and engaging with suppliers through platforms such as EcoVadis and IQ Plus.

Additional 2030 targets include a 40% reduction in energy and water intensity and the recycling or reduction of 85% of total waste. Facility-level initiatives include the transition to renewable electricity, smart building upgrades, and employee-led “Green Teams” focused on local improvements.

“Looking ahead, we are committed to delivering on our sustainability targets, increasing our impact, and pushing the boundaries of what is possible in thermal management solutions,” said Neil D. Brinker, President and Chief Executive Officer of Modine.
